  4. You do not have to have that much area for aeros for daily bumping. You have to experiment to get the best combination if you are going for all out SPL. 16 sq in is just a rule of thumb for slot ports. You really have to look at the overall picture. think about it - Does a 15" sub with just a few mm of excursion getting 300 watts in a 4 ft^3 box need as much port area as a 15" with 3" of excursion getting 4000 watts in the same 4 ft^3 box??? I know people will disagree, but the answer is no. The port size really needs to be sized based on the amount of air that will be moving through it to keep the velocity below a certain level. Brian

  11. This problem has been killing me on my astro. Multiple belt brands, different lengths, new tensioner, larger pulley on the alt, nothing working. Even had Mechman drop the alt from 270 amps to 245. Finally had a friend build what looks like a small tie rod that is now connected to the bolt on the end of the tensioner pulley (extended bolt with a spacer). The other end is connected to the bolt on the idler pulley across from the alt. I can now pull a little tension on the belt and hold the tensioner in place to keep everything tight. Seems to help, but time will tell.
